Physics

The video also dives into how physics play a role in any game, especially in a football game.  GameMaker Studio 2 has built-in physics, but it comes with performance and development costs that seldom make sense to add to the project.

There are parts of the video that showcase the different physics elements being used as part of the built-in engine.  In addition, I showoff the football throw targeting prototype that may or may not make it into the final product.
